Sawfly on Amelanchier

Sawfly on Amelanchier
Lena Park, Starke County, Indiana, USA
April 12, 2017
Photographed on Amelanchier blossoms in a black sand oak woodland. To me, it looks a lot like Hoplocampa halcyon, for which there is only a single BG entry. The association with Amelanchier seems significant because at the site there are many (native) Amelanchier trees, including old ones. I saw several of these at the site, and have other photographs but they don't necessarily show it any better. My guess on size is 4 - 6 mm.
